Glass bottles in hues of azure, cobalt, and sapphire are employed for holding wine. Such bottles supply each aesthetic enchantment and sensible advantages, notably in defending the contents from dangerous gentle publicity. This alternative of coloration typically indicators a singular wine, maybe a ros or a dessert wine, and serves as a putting visible differentiator on retail cabinets.
Coloured glass supplies safety from the detrimental results of ultraviolet gentle, which might degrade the standard and taste profile of wine over time. Darker hues, like deep blue, supply higher safety than lighter colours. This preservation of high quality contributes to the perceived worth of the wine and performs a job in model recognition and client belief. Traditionally, coloured glass was chosen out of necessity attributable to variations and impurities in early glassmaking. Now, it represents a deliberate aesthetic alternative related to advertising and product differentiation.
